In brief

Humana's first quarter financial results are projected to show declining profitability as the health insurance provider faces mounting Medicare-related expenses. The company grapples with increased operational costs within its Medicare Advantage segment, weighing on overall earnings performance. Analysts anticipate reduced profit margins despite potential revenue growth, reflecting sector-wide challenges in managing healthcare delivery costs and regulatory compliance expenses in the competitive insurance landscape.
